What is network segmentation?

Network segmentation is the practice of dividing a computer network into smaller, isolated subnetworks to improve security and performance. By separating systems and data, organizations can limit the spread of cyber threats and control user access to sensitive information. This approach helps contain breaches, simplifies compliance, and enhances the efficiency of network management. Common techniques include using VLANs, firewalls, and access control lists to enforce boundaries between segments.

What are some common challenges faced by professionals working in network segmentation roles, and how can they be addressed?

Professionals in network segmentation roles often encounter challenges such as effectively balancing security with business operations, managing legacy systems, and ensuring seamless communication between segmented zones. Addressing these challenges typically involves working closely with IT and business units to understand critical workflows, implementing robust access controls and monitoring, and regularly updating segmentation policies to adapt to organizational changes. Staying current with industry best practices and leveraging automation tools can also help streamline the process and minimize human error.

Position Summary
We are seeking a seasoned Network Engineer to design, implement, optimize, and support a complex, multi-site enterprise network. This role is responsible for maintaining highly available, secure, and scalable infrastructure across routing, switching, SD-WAN, wireless, and firewall platforms.
The right person is hands-on, comfortable in production, capable of architectural thinking, and able to partner with infrastructure, security, and cloud teams to keep the business running.
This is not an entry-level operations job. We need someone who can own the network.
What You'll Do
  • Design, deploy, and maintain enterprise routing and switching environments.
  • Lead configuration, optimization, and lifecycle management of Cisco, Juniper, and Meraki platforms.
  • Implement and support SD-WAN solutions including policy design, traffic engineering, and failover strategies.
  • Manage next-generation firewall technologies, VPNs, segmentation, and secure connectivity.
  • Monitor performance, troubleshoot outages, and drive root-cause analysis for complex incidents.
  • Participate in network architecture planning, capacity forecasting, and modernization efforts.
  • Create and maintain network diagrams, standards, and operational documentation.
  • Collaborate with cybersecurity, server, cloud, and application teams to ensure resilient integrations.
  • Provide escalation support for high-priority production issues.
  • Mentor junior engineers and contribute to operational maturity and best practices.
Technology Environment
  • Routing & Switching: Cisco, Juniper
  • Access & Branch Networking: Cisco Meraki
  • SD-WAN: Silver Peak (HPE Aruba)
  • Firewalls & Security: Palo Alto
  • Protocols: BGP, OSPF, EIGRP, VLANs, STP, VPN technologies
  • Monitoring & Tools: SNMP, NetFlow, packet capture, enterprise monitoring platforms
What We're Looking For
  • 5+ years of progressive experience in network engineering.
  • Deep expertise in enterprise routing and switching.
  • Strong hands-on background with Palo Alto firewalls.
  • Proven experience implementing or supporting SD-WAN.
  • Ability to troubleshoot across layers (routing, security, transport).
  • Experience working in distributed, multi-location environments.
  • Comfortable leading projects and making architecture recommendations.
  • Strong documentation and communication skills.
